WebGrade point average (GPA): A numerical calculation weighted by credit points or hours, of the mean of the grades received by a student over a defined study period (e.g. a semester) or over an entire program. Find out how this semester's grades will affect your cumulative GPA: Enter your current cumulative GPA and total graded hours earned in the appropriate boxes and click the "Calculate" button at ... how much sick leave per year qldWebUnweighted GPA is the most common way to measure academic performance in high school. Unweighted GPAs are measured on a scale of 0 to 4.0 and do not take the difficulty of your courses into account. This means that an A in an AP class and an A in a low-level class will both translate into 4.0s.
